NBA Blasts Sowore's Courtroom Conduct, Upholds Dignity of Judiciary

Image
By Adesakin Adefemi  The Nigerian Bar Association (NBA) has strongly condemned the conduct of former presidential candidate and human rights activist Omoyele Sowore at the Federal High Court, Abuja. The incident involved Sowore clashing with Senior Advocate of Nigeria, Musibau Adetunbi, while attempting to address journalists inside the courtroom. Sowore entered the courtroom with individuals carrying camera phones and recording equipment, setting up what appeared to be preparations for a press conference. Despite his case not being listed for hearing, Sowore began addressing national issues, leading to tension in the courtroom and a confrontation with Adetunbi. The NBA stated that Sowore's actions were unacceptable and inconsistent with the discipline required in judicial proceedings. NBA President Afam Osigwe emphasized that courtrooms are open to the public to promote transparency and public confidence, but must be conducted with restraint and respect for judicial authority. By Adesakin Adefemi  A power struggle within the National Union of Road Transport Workers (NURTW) has intensified, with Tajudeen Baruwa taking control of the union's Abuja secretariat, claiming court rulings in his favor. The move has sparked tension and controversy, with incumbent National President, Musiliu Ayinde Akinsanya, popularly known as MC Oluomo, insisting he remains the legitimate leader. The takeover comes amid a prolonged leadership tussle within the union, with both camps laying claim to the national leadership following a series of court cases and internal disputes. Baruwa, who claimed to have waited nearly two years for compliance with the court rulings, said his faction had taken control of the secretariat in execution of the judgments of the National Industrial Court and the Court of Appeal.
